How To Set Up Your WooCommerce Store For Success

Are you looking to set up an online store? If so, you’ve probably heard of WooCommerce – the popular e-commerce platform that powers almost 30% of all online stores

But what is WooCommerce, and why is it such a great platform for setting up an online store? In this article, we’ll explain what WooCommerce is and highlight some of its key benefits, including its ease of use, flexibility, and affordability. Whether you’re new to e-commerce or a seasoned pro, you’ll learn how to set up your WooCommerce store for success and maximize your online sales potential.

Set up your WooCommerce store

Setting up a successful WooCommerce store involves more than just installing the plugin and adding products. In this section, we’ll explore the essential steps and considerations to ensure your online store not only looks professional and appealing but also provides a seamless shopping experience for your customers. From choosing the right theme to configuring payment gateways and shipping options, we’ll walk you through the process of building a robust and efficient WooCommerce store that drives sales and fosters customer loyalty. 

1. Installing WooCommerce

Installing WooCommerce is easy and straightforward. Here’s a short step-by-step guide on how to install it:

  • Log in to your WordPress website.
  • Navigate to Plugins > Add New.
  • Search for WooCommerce in the search bar.
  • Click Install and then Activate.

2. Choosing a theme for your store

Choosing the right theme for your store is important because it can affect the user experience and branding of your site. Here are some tips to help you choose the right theme:

  • Identify your store’s niche and target audience: Consider the types of products you sell and the audience you aim to attract. Choose a theme that complements your niche and appeals to your target audience, ensuring it reflects your brand identity and values.
  • Prioritize user experience and ease of navigation: Select a theme that offers an intuitive layout and straightforward navigation, making it easy for customers to browse products, add items to their cart, and complete the checkout process.
  • Responsive design: Ensure the theme is fully responsive, meaning it automatically adjusts to different screen sizes and devices, providing a seamless experience for both desktop and mobile users.
  • Customization options: Look for a theme that provides sufficient customization options, allowing you to modify the design elements, colors, fonts, and layout to match your brand and store’s unique needs.
  • Compatibility with WooCommerce and essential plugins: Verify that the theme is specifically designed for WooCommerce and is compatible with essential plugins you may need for your store, such as payment gateways, shipping calculators, and product designer plugins.
  • Test the theme’s demo: Most theme developers provide a live demo of their theme, allowing you to explore the features and functionality before making a purchase. Test the demo on various devices to ensure it meets your expectations in terms of design, responsiveness, and user experience.

Some popular and reliable WooCommerce-compatible themes include Astra, Flatsome, and Storefront.

3. Configuring your store settings

Configuring your store settings is important because it affects how your store operates and looks. You’ll need to set the currency that you’ll use for your store, set up taxes based on your store’s location and tax laws, and set up shipping rates based on weight, distance, and carrier.

Some best practices for optimizing these settings include keeping tax rates updated, using a flat rate for shipping, and offering free shipping over a certain amount.

4. Adding payment and shipping methods

WooCommerce supports a variety of payment and shipping methods, so you can choose the ones that work best for your business. Popular payment methods include PayPal, Stripe, Square, and, and your choice of shipping method includes USPS, FedEx, UPS, and DHL.

Make sure to choose payment and shipping methods that are reliable, secure, and user-friendly. Once you’ve done this, you can go a step further by customizing the shipping and billing information to provide customers with the flexibility to check out as they please and reduce cart abandonment in the process. 

By following these steps, you’ll be well on your way to setting up a successful WooCommerce store.

Find the best WooCommerce host

Selecting the right hosting provider for your WooCommerce store is a critical decision that can significantly impact your WordPress site speed, performance, scalability, and overall success. In this section, we’ll delve into the factors to consider when choosing the best WooCommerce hosting solution tailored to your business needs. 

Here are some key factors to consider when choosing a hosting provider:

  • Price: Price is an important factor to consider when choosing a hosting provider. Make sure to choose a provider that offers competitive pricing without compromising on quality.
  • Uptime: Uptime is the amount of time that your site is available and accessible to visitors. Look for a hosting provider that offers a high uptime guarantee, ideally 99.9% or higher.
  • Security: Security is critical for protecting your store and customer data from cyber threats. Look for a hosting provider that offers robust security features such as SSL certificates, malware scanning, and firewalls.
  • Support: Good support is essential for resolving technical issues and keeping your store running smoothly. Look for a hosting provider that offers 24/7 support via multiple channels such as live chat, email, and phone.

Some reliable hosting providers for WooCommerce stores include:

  • WP Engine: WP Engine is a managed hosting provider that specializes in WordPress and WooCommerce sites. Its features include automatic updates, daily backups, and top-notch security. However, it may be more expensive than other providers.
  • Bluehost: Bluehost is a popular hosting provider that offers a range of hosting options, including WooCommerce hosting. Its features include free domain registration, 24/7 support, and easy WordPress installation. However, its performance may be slower than other providers.
  • SiteGround: SiteGround is a hosting provider that offers WooCommerce-specific plans with features such as automatic updates, free SSL, and staging sites. Its support team is highly regarded for its speed and effectiveness. However, its pricing may be higher than other providers.

By considering these factors and choosing a reliable hosting provider, you can ensure that your WooCommerce store runs smoothly and securely.

Build an engaging website

Building an engaging website is crucial for attracting visitors, promoting your offerings, and providing useful information. When it comes to WooCommerce, an engaging website can help you showcase your products and services and create a memorable user experience for your customers.

Here are some tips for creating an engaging website:

  • Choose the right layout: Choose a layout that suits your brand and products and is easy to navigate. Make sure your site is mobile-friendly and responsive, so visitors can access it from any device.
  • Use high-quality images: Use high-quality images and graphics that showcase your products and services and help tell your brand’s story. Avoid using stock photos and instead, use real photos of your products or team.
  • Include clear calls-to-action: Include clear calls-to-action that encourage visitors to take action, such as “Buy Now,” “Sign Up,” or “Learn More.” Make sure your calls to action are prominent and easy to find.

By following these tips and incorporating engaging content and events into your website, you can create a memorable user experience for your customers and increase your chances of success with WooCommerce.

Achieve a better UX with customized product slugs and more

Customizing your product slugs is important for creating a great user experience (UX) on your WooCommerce store. Product slugs are the part of a URL that comes after the domain name and identifies a specific product. For example, in the URL “”, “red-widget” is the product slug.

Optimizing product slugs can help improve the UX of your store in several ways. By making your URLs more readable and descriptive, you can help visitors quickly understand what your products are and why they should be interested. This can lead to more clicks and higher conversion rates.

One way to change product slugs is to use a plugin that allows you to create custom WooCommerce permalinks for products, categories, and tags and ensures that your URLs remain functional after they’ve been changed.

In addition to customizing your product slugs, there are several other ways to optimize your UX on your WooCommerce store. These include:

  • Choosing a clean and intuitive design that makes it easy for visitors to find what they’re looking for.
  • Providing clear and concise product descriptions that highlight the benefits and features of your products.
  • Offering multiple payment and shipping options to accommodate different preferences and needs.
  • Customize and add extra functionality to your product pages to personalize product selection and the overall customer experience.

By focusing on creating a great UX on your WooCommerce store, you can improve the overall experience for your customers and increase your chances of success. Of course, customizing your product slugs is just one part of the equation, but it can make a big difference in helping visitors quickly understand and engage with your products.

Educate your audience

One of the best ways to create a successful WooCommerce store is to use it to educate your target audience. By providing valuable information and insights to your customers, you can establish yourself as an authority in your niche and build trust and credibility with your audience.

Some examples of educational content you can share on your WooCommerce site include:

  • How-to guides and tutorials on topics related to your products or services.
  • Blog posts and articles that provide useful information or insights.
  • Infographics or videos that explain complex topics or concepts.
  • Free eBooks or whitepapers that provide in-depth analysis or research on your industry.

By sharing this kind of educational content on your WooCommerce site, you can provide value to your customers and build a loyal following. Educational content should mostly be free, although in some cases, you can sell your knowledge. For example, you could offer an online course on a topic related to your niche. This can be a great way to monetize your knowledge, build your brand, and grow your audience.

Offering an online course through your WooCommerce store is a great way to provide value to your customers and establish yourself as an authority in your niche. You can use your WooCommerce store to sell and manage your courses, providing a seamless user experience for your customers. By offering valuable educational content and courses, you can also differentiate your brand from your competitors and build a loyal following of customers who trust and value your expertise.

Optimize your WooCommerce store to streamline order fulfillment

Optimizing your WooCommerce store for order fulfillment is important for ensuring that your customers receive their orders quickly and efficiently. Here are some tips for optimizing your store for order fulfillment:

  1. Automatically print order lists: You can set up your WooCommerce store to automatically print order lists as they come in. This can help streamline your order fulfillment process and ensure that you don’t miss any orders.
  1. Set up a point-of-sale (POS) system: If you have a physical store, setting up a POS system can help you manage your inventory and orders more efficiently. You can use a WooCommerce-compatible POS system to sync your online and offline orders and streamline your order fulfillment process.
  1. Bulk print shipping labels: Printing shipping labels one by one can be time-consuming and inefficient. You can use a plugin like the BizPrint to bulk print shipping labels and packing slips. This can help save time and improve the accuracy of your order fulfillment.
  1. Send email updates: Sending automated order confirmation emails with tracking information allows customers to keep updated on their order status. By providing this level of transparency throughout the order fulfillment process, you’ll improve trust, satisfaction, and loyalty. 

By optimizing your WooCommerce store for order fulfillment, you can provide a better experience for your customers and improve your chances of success. Whether you’re automatically printing order lists, setting up a POS, or bulk printing shipping labels, there are many tools and strategies you can use to streamline your order fulfillment process and provide better service to your customers.


Setting up your WooCommerce store for success requires careful planning and execution across a range of areas, including store setup, hosting, product slugs, UX, and order fulfillment. 

By following the tips and best practices outlined in this article, you can optimize your store for success and increase your chances of achieving your goals. From choosing the right theme and hosting provider to customizing your product slugs and providing valuable educational content, there are many strategies you can use to create a memorable user experience for your customers and establish yourself as a leader in your niche. 

By continuously refining and improving your store, you can build a loyal following of customers and grow your business over time.

Leave a Reply

Your email address will not be published. Required fields are marked *